#include "internal/platform/implementation/apple/mutex.h"
#include "gtest/gtest.h"
#include "absl/base/thread_annotations.h"
#include "absl/synchronization/notification.h"
#include "absl/time/time.h"
#include "third_party/gloop/thread/fiber/fiber.h"
namespace nearby {
namespace apple {
namespace {
static const absl::Duration kTimeToWait = absl::Milliseconds(500);
TEST(MutexTest, LockOnce_UnlockOnce) {
Mutex test_mutex_1{};
test_mutex_1.Lock();
test_mutex_1.Unlock();
RecursiveMutex test_mutex_2;
test_mutex_2.Lock();
test_mutex_2.Unlock();
}
TEST(MutexTest, BasicLockingWorks) {
absl::Notification lock_obtained;
Mutex test_mutex{};
test_mutex.Lock();
thread::Fiber f([&test_mutex, &lock_obtained] {
test_mutex.Lock();
test_mutex.Unlock();
lock_obtained.Notify();
});
EXPECT_FALSE(lock_obtained.WaitForNotificationWithTimeout(kTimeToWait));
test_mutex.Unlock();
EXPECT_TRUE(lock_obtained.WaitForNotificationWithTimeout(kTimeToWait));
f.Join();
}
TEST(MutexTest, RecursiveLockingWorks) {
absl::Notification lock_obtained;
RecursiveMutex test_mutex;
test_mutex.Lock();
thread::Fiber f([&test_mutex, &lock_obtained] {
test_mutex.Lock();
test_mutex.Unlock();
lock_obtained.Notify();
});
EXPECT_FALSE(lock_obtained.WaitForNotificationWithTimeout(kTimeToWait));
test_mutex.Unlock();
EXPECT_TRUE(lock_obtained.WaitForNotificationWithTimeout(kTimeToWait));
f.Join();
}
TEST(MutexTest, RecursiveLockingForNestedWorks) {
absl::Notification lock_obtained;
RecursiveMutex test_mutex;
test_mutex.Lock();
thread::Fiber f([&test_mutex, &lock_obtained]()
ABSL_NO_THREAD_SAFETY_ANALYSIS {
test_mutex.Lock();
test_mutex.Lock();
test_mutex.Unlock();
test_mutex.Unlock();
lock_obtained.Notify();
});
EXPECT_FALSE(lock_obtained.WaitForNotificationWithTimeout(kTimeToWait));
test_mutex.Unlock();
EXPECT_TRUE(lock_obtained.WaitForNotificationWithTimeout(kTimeToWait));
f.Join();
}
TEST(MutexTest, AssertHeld) {
Mutex mutex;
mutex.Lock();
mutex.AssertHeld();
mutex.Unlock();
}
TEST(MutexTest, RecursiveAssertHeld) ABSL_NO_THREAD_SAFETY_ANALYSIS {
RecursiveMutex mutex;
mutex.Lock();
mutex.AssertHeld();
mutex.Lock();
mutex.AssertHeld();
mutex.Unlock();
mutex.AssertHeld();
mutex.Unlock();
}
#if !defined(NDEBUG) && defined(GTEST_HAS_DEATH_TEST)
TEST(MutexDeathTest, MutexAssertHeldWithoutLock) {
Mutex mutex;
EXPECT_DEATH(mutex.AssertHeld(), "");
}
TEST(MutexDeathTest, RecursiveMutexAssertHeldWithoutLock) {
RecursiveMutex mutex;
EXPECT_DEATH(mutex.AssertHeld(), "");
}
#endif // !defined(NDEBUG) && defined(GTEST_HAS_DEATH_TEST)
} // namespace
} // namespace apple
} // namespace nearby
